可以看到token端点是/connect/token,这是IdentityServer4默认的,通过这个端点就可以登录用户获取token。后面请求接口时,把token放到HTTP Header的authorization字段即可。 权限 进入ABP的/swagger界面: ABP内置了一个/api/abp/application-configuration接口,它用于返回本地化文本,权限和一些系统设置信息。看一下数据格式: ...
abp vnext token 前言:abp版本是4.2,没想到第一步就遇到了难题,那就是token,网上查找资料, 说通过connect/token获取,原文链接:https://blog.csdn.net/liuyonghong159632/article/details/112301317#comments_14518263, 经过我翻天掘地的测试,失败告终。 从长计议后,放弃探索框架自带的token,自己写,当我还没写到解析...
此处先介绍一下abpvnext登陆时访问接口或者服务顺序: 1. 发现文档配置 访问结果如下所示: { "issuer": "http://localhost:53362", "jwks_uri": "http://localhost:53362/.well-known/openid-configuration/jwks", "authorization_endpoint": "http://localhost:53362/connect/authorize", "token_endpoint": "...
运行ABP模板项目,看一下IdentityServer4发现文档,uri是:/.well-known/openid-configuration 可以看到token端点是/connect/token,这是IdentityServer4默认的,通过这个端点就可以登录用户获取token。后面请求接口时,把token放到HTTP Header的authorization字段即可。 权限 进入ABP的/swagger界面: ABP内置了一个/api/abp/applica...
用户将通过你的自定义外部登录服务进行身份验证,并获得一个自定义的token或code。然后,他们将使用这个token或code来调用ABP vNext应用的 /connect/token 端点,并指定 grant_type 为你的自定义值(在这个例子中是 custom_external_login)。 5. 测试并验证自定义外部登录功能的正确性 你需要编写测试用例来验证自定义外...
初识ABP vNext(4):vue用户登录&菜单权限 前言 上一篇已经创建好了前后端项目,本篇开始编码部分。 开始 几乎所有的系统都绕不开登录功能,那么就从登录开始,完成用户登录以及用户菜单权限控制。 登录 首先用户输入账号密码点击登录,然后组合以下参数调用identityserver的/connect/token端点获取token:...
AllowCustomFlow(SmsTokenExtensionGrantConsts.GrantType); } //然后添加它 PreConfigure<OpenIddictServerBuilder>(builder => { builder.AllowSmsFlow(); }); 3、实现一个IUserValidator<IdentityUser>来限制手机号重复注册 采用手机号登录的方式需要asp.net core identity中的手机号保持唯一,这个需要扩展IUser...
可以看到token端点是/connect/token,这是IdentityServer4默认的,通过这个端点就可以登录用户获取token。后面请求接口时,把token放到HTTP Header的authorization字段即可。 权限 进入ABP的/swagger界面: ABP内置了一个/api/abp/application-configuration接口,它用于返回本地化文本,权限和一些系统设置信息。看一下数据格式: ...
首先用户输入账号密码点击登录,然后组合以下参数调用identityserver的/connect/token端点获取token: { grant_type: "password", scope: "HelloAbp", username: "", password: "", client_id: "HelloAbp_App", client_secret: "1q2w3e*"} 1. 这个参数来自ABP模板的种子数据: ...
Abp vNext单点登录 Abp vNext自定义OpenIdDict登录 创建项目 abp new abpdemo--templateapp--uinone--separate-identity-server IdentityServer4提供了八个API /.well-known/openid-configuration /connect/authorize /connect/token /connect/userinfo /connect/deviceauthorization ...